像CloudFlare设置一样,将Amazon CloudFront for EC2实例设置为正面

时间:2018-05-28 11:25:06

标签: amazon-web-services amazon-ec2 amazon-cloudfront

我在EC2实例上安装了一个网站并且工作正常。我想设置CloudFront并将其用作前端CDN服务,就像CloudFlare一样。 (我的旧堆栈就是这样;我只需添加适当的DNS记录就可以通过CloudFlare为整个网站提供服务)

这是我做的: 1 - 我创建了一个CloudFront Web分发。 2 - 我已将原点设置为secret.example.com(secret.example.com在浏览器上正常工作) 3 - 我已将www.example.com作为CNAME添加到我的CloudFront分配中。 4 - 我已设置CNAME记录,将www subdomin指向我的CloudFront的分发域。

以下是发生的事情: 我无法通过CloudFront分配的域名连接到我的网站。因此,www.example.com无法运作。

我做错了什么?

1 个答案:

答案 0 :(得分:0)

如果你已经看过关于这个主题的亚马逊文档,我很抱歉,但我曾经测试过这个解决方案,它对我来说很好用:

https://docs.aws.amazon.com/AmazonCloudFront/latest/DeveloperGuide/DownloadDistS3AndCustomOrigins.html#concept_CustomOrigin

看看你是否错过了一个步骤(例如标题)